Essential Nutrition for Baby Turkeys

Raising healthy and happy turkey chicks starts with providing them with the right diet. These fluffy little birds have expanding needs, so it's important to opt for a diet that is specifically designed for their stage. A good starting point is a high-protein starter feed that contains around 22% protein. This will help their rapid growth and development.

  • In addition to starter feed, you can also offer your chicks a variety of supplements such as mealworms, chopped greens, and grit. Grit is important for helping them process their food.
  • Ensure that your chicks have access to clean, fresh water at all times. Water is essential for water intake and overall health.
  • Observe your chicks' eating habits closely. If you notice any changes in their appetite or behavior, it could be a sign of a health problem.
